The insulin receptor talks to glucagon?

Jesper Gromada1, Alokesh Duttaroy, Patrik Rorsman.   

Abstract

Type 2 diabetes (T2DM) is not only a disorder of impaired insulin secretion but also glucagon oversecretion. However, the link between the two remains unclear. Is it possible that the latter is a consequence of the former? In this issue, Kawamori et al. (2009) have addressed this question by generating alpha cell-specific insulin receptor knockout mice.
